Previous Financial Results

In its last quarterly report, Alibaba recorded earnings that exceeded market estimates. The company posted earnings per share (EPS) of $15.06, surpassing expectations by a wide margin. Revenue reached $236.50 billion, reflecting an increase compared to the prior year. Despite minor fluctuations in overall sales, Alibaba’s core business divisions maintained steady momentum.

Stock Performance and Market Position

Shares of Alibaba have experienced fluctuations, influenced by broader economic conditions and regulatory developments. As of the most recent trading session, the stock closed at $103.23, reflecting upward movement in comparison to its fifty-day moving average of $86.84. The company holds a market capitalization of $245.56 billion, demonstrating its strong presence in the e-commerce and technology sectors.

Key Financial Metrics

Alibaba maintains a stable financial structure, with a price-to-earnings ratio of 20.94 and a beta of 0.31, indicating relatively moderate market volatility. Liquidity ratios, including a quick ratio and current ratio of 1.37, suggest that the company remains well-positioned to manage short-term obligations. Additionally, a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.16 highlights a balanced financial approach.
